[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of charging piles, in particular to a charging pile for an intelligent garage. Background Art
[0002] A smart garage generally refers to a place where people park their cars. In order to facilitate the charging of new energy vehicles, charging piles are usually installed inside the smart garage. Charging piles are charging devices that provide energy replenishment for new energy vehicles. Their function is similar to that of a gas pump in a gas station. They can be fixed on the ground or on the wall and installed in parking lots or charging stations in public buildings and residential areas. They can charge various models of electric vehicles according to different voltage levels. The input end of the charging pile is directly connected to the AC power grid, and the output end is equipped with a charging plug for charging electric vehicles.
[0003] Currently, charging piles on the market are usually fixed to the ground with bolts during use, which usually causes damage to the ground of the smart garage. In addition, the position of the charging pile is fixed. Since the charging interface positions of different new energy vehicles are different, the distance between the charging interface and the charging pile is different, while the length of the charging cable is the same, resulting in a decrease in the practicality of the charging pile. [0024] Example: Figure 1-Figure 7 As shown, a charging pile for a smart garage includes a mounting assembly 1, which includes a mounting rod 101. Both ends of the mounting rod 101 are provided with retractable support rods 104. Specifically, a dual-axis servo motor 102 is provided inside the mounting rod 101, and both ends of the dual-axis servo motor 102 are threadedly connected to the support rod 104 through a threaded rod 103. The support rods 104 extend to the outside of the mounting rod 101, and the outer ends of the two support rods 104 are provided with support plates. The upper end of the mounting rod 101 is provided with a slidable mounting seat 105, and the mounting seat 105 is set as an inverted U-shaped structure. The upper end of the mounting seat 105 is provided with a charging pile body 106, and two rollers are provided at the bottom of both sides of the mounting seat 105.
[0025] Furthermore, it also includes a limit assembly 2, which includes a limit plate 201. The limit plate 201 is arranged below the mounting rod 101 and is in tight contact with the bottom of the mounting rod 101. The limit plate 201 is connected to the mounting seat 105 through two limit springs 202. The limit plate 201 is located on the same side of the limit spring 105 and is also connected to the positioning plate 204 through a connecting plate 203. The positioning plate 204 is arranged in the middle of the two limit springs 202, and a U-shaped handle is provided at the outer end of the positioning plate 204.
[0026] In a specific application of this embodiment, the mounting assembly 1 is placed on the ground of the smart garage, so that the mounting rod 101 is positioned to support the rear side of the garage surface, and the dual-axis servo motor 102 is started to drive the threaded rod 103 to rotate, and the support rod 104 and the support plate are driven by the thread to move toward the direction close to the supporting garage side wall, so that the support plate is in close contact with the side wall of the smart garage, thereby fixing the mounting rod 101, and placing the mounting seat 105 on the outside of the mounting rod 101, so that the charging pile body 106 can be installed, and the outside of the mounting seat 105 is provided with a roller, so as to facilitate the movement of the mounting seat 105 and the charging pile body 106, and adjust the distance between the charging pile body 106 and the car charging interface to improve the charging The charging pile body 106 is practical, and there is no need to damage the smart garage floor during installation. The mounting seat 105 and the mounting rod 101 are restricted by the limiting component 2. When the mounting seat 105 is installed, the elastic force of the limiting spring 202 can push the limiting plate 201 toward the mounting rod 101, thereby limiting the position of the mounting rod 101 and avoiding separation between the mounting seat 105 and the mounting rod 101. When the charging pile body 106 needs to be disassembled, hold and pull the U-shaped handle, and the limiting plate 201 can be driven to move through the positioning plate 204 and the connecting plate 203 to release the restriction on the mounting rod 101 and the mounting seat 105, so as to facilitate the disassembly and maintenance of the charging pile body 106.
